Taking the First Steps
Growing a vegetable garden in 2023 is an exciting prospect. Thanks to the advances in technology, there are now countless ways to grow a successful garden. Whether you are a beginner or an experienced gardener, the steps to starting a garden are the same. The first step is to find a suitable spot for your garden. You will want to choose an area with plenty of sunlight and good drainage. As you are growing vegetables, you will need to ensure that the soil is rich in nutrients. If the soil is lacking, you can always add compost or organic matter to give it a boost. Once you have chosen a spot and prepared the soil, you are ready to start planting.
Selecting the Right Plants
When selecting plants for your garden, it is important to consider the climate and soil type in your area. Not all plants will thrive in all conditions. It is a good idea to select plants that are native to your region as they will be better adapted to the local climate. You should also choose plants that are suitable for the amount of sunlight available in your garden. Some vegetables, such as tomatoes, need a lot of sun while others, such as lettuce, only require a few hours of direct sunlight.
Watering and Fertilizing
Watering and fertilizing your garden is essential for healthy, productive plants. The amount of water and fertilizer needed will depend on the type of plants you are growing and the climate in your area. Be sure to check the instructions on the seed packet or plant label for specific instructions. As a general rule, it is best to water your plants deeply and infrequently. Too much water can cause the roots to rot, and too little water can stress the plants. Fertilizing your plants is also important, as it will provide them with the nutrients they need to grow and produce a good harvest.
Weed Control
Weeds are a common problem in vegetable gardens. To prevent weeds from taking over your garden, it is important to keep the area free of debris and to remove any weeds that appear. You can also use mulch to cover the soil and help prevent weed growth. If weeds do become a problem, you can use an organic herbicide to remove them without damaging the soil or plants.
Pest Control
Pests can also be a problem in vegetable gardens. To prevent the spread of pests, it is important to regularly check your plants for signs of damage. If you find any pests, you can use an organic insecticide to remove them. It is also a good idea to plant companion plants, such as marigolds, to help ward off pests.
